How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Tulare?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
Tulare 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,607 | $1,300 | $2,115 |
Tulare 2 Bedroom Apartments | $1,872 | $1,400 | $2,282 |
Tulare 3 Bedroom Apartments | $1,827 | $1,625 | $1,895 |
Tulare 4 Bedroom Apartments | $2,100 | $2,100 | $2,100 |
